Video Drivers:
I have tortured my self trying to get ati drivers working. Though I realized
how to
get the 3D extension working properly after _three months_ of struggling with
linux 2.6.17
+ Xorg 7.1 + fglrx drivers. I find interesting ati drivers doesn't depend at all
on Xinerama to get 'multihead' support, there is 'MergedFB'. I think nvidia has
already an
extension like that, but I cannot remember.
